Biographical Information
Highlights
:
He played wheelchair basketball for Quebec in Canada. He played for the provincial team at youth level from 1997 and 2003, and at senior level between 1998 and 2007. (wheelchairbasketball.ca, 01 Sep 2019)
:
He coached the Canadian women's national wheelchair basketball team to gold at the 2019 Parapan American Games in Lima, Peru. He also led the team to a fifth-place finish at the 2018 World Championships in Hamburg, Germany. (insidethegames.biz, 18 Sep 2020)
He led the Quebec women's wheelchair basketball youth team to gold at the 2011 and 2015 Canada Games. (wheelchairbasketball.ca, 01 Sep 2019)
He was the assistant coach of the Canadian men's team that won gold at the 2006 World Championships in Amsterdam, Netherlands. He was also assistant coach to the team that claimed silver at the 2007 Parapan American Games in Rio de Janeiro, Brazil. (wheelchairbasketball.ca, 01 Sep 2019)

In 2019 he was named Quebec Team Sport Coach of the Year after the Canadian women's national wheelchair basketball team went undefeated and won gold at the 2019 Parapan American Games in Lima, Peru. (insidethegames.biz, 18 Sep 2020)
In 2016 he received the Wheelchair Basketball Canada Leadership Excellence Award for his services to the sport. (wheelchairbasketball.ca, 01 Sep 2019)

He was assistant coach of the Quebec women's wheelchair basketball team from 2014 to 2015, having previously served as head coach between 2004 and 2010. He was assistant coach of the Canadian men's national wheelchair basketball team from 2006 to 2007. He was head coach of the Quebec women's wheelchair basketball youth team from 2007 to 2015, and served as assistant coach from 2003 to 2007. He was coach of the Gladiateurs de Laval AA et AAA team in Canada in 1998. He has also served as general manager of Parasports Quebec from 2010 to 2017, and as sport co-ordinator for the Quebec Wheelchair Sports Association from 2004 to 2010.
